Design features and technical parameters
With my heart Nissan Almera is the engine series HR16DE. This power unit was developed jointly by engineers Nissan and Renault, which provided it with high manufacturability while maintaining maintainability. The design uses an aluminum cylinder block with cast iron liners, which significantly reduces engine weight and improves heat dissipation.
The main feature of this engine is the absence of hydraulic compensators in the valve drive. This means that you will have to periodically adjust the valve clearances manually using special washers. The procedure is not the fastest, but it can avoid problems with valve noise if done correctly. It is also worth noting the presence of a variable valve timing system CVTCS on the intake camshaft.
The power of the unit is 102 horsepower with a torque of 145 Nm. These indicators allow the car to feel confident in city traffic, although the power may not be enough for dynamic driving on the highway. The gearbox can be either mechanical or CVT, which affects the acceleration pattern and overall dynamics of the car.
Real resource and reliability of the unit
Many owners Nissan Almera They wonder how long an engine can last without major repairs. If all operating rules are followed and technical fluids are replaced in a timely manner, the service life of the HR16DE engine often exceeds 300,000 kilometers. This is an excellent indicator for the budget class of cars.
However, the actual service life directly depends on the quality of the fuel and oil. Using low-octane gasoline or poor-quality lubricant can lead to premature wear of the cylinder-piston group. The most common reason for engine failure at high mileage is ignoring oil changes and using counterfeits.
The timing chain is also a reliable unit, but not eternal. On average, it lasts for about 150-200 thousand kilometers, after which it begins to stretch and requires replacement. It is important to monitor the noise of the motor, as metallic clanging may indicate the need for intervention.
⚠️ Attention: If you hear a metallic knocking noise when starting a cold engine that disappears after a few seconds, this may be a sign of chain stretch or tensioner wear. Do not delay diagnosis, as chain jumping can lead to the valves meeting the pistons.

Typical faults and their elimination
Despite its overall reliability, the 1.6 engine has a number of characteristic problems that every owner needs to be aware of. One of the most common is contamination of the throttle valve and malfunction of the throttle position sensor. This leads to floating speed and unstable idling.
Another common problem is worn spark plugs and coils. The engine may start to stall, especially in wet weather. It is also worth paying attention to the cooling system, where sometimes the radiator leaks or thermostats fail. Regularly checking the antifreeze level will help prevent overheating.
- 🔧 Regular cleaning of the throttle valve every 40-60 thousand kilometers.
- 🔧 Replacement of spark plugs every 30-40 thousand kilometers.
- 🔧 Checking the condition of the ignition coils when vibrations occur.
Owners also face the problem of oil scraper rings sticking when using low-quality oil. This manifests itself in increased oil consumption and the appearance of blue smoke from the exhaust pipe. To avoid this, lubricant replacement intervals must be strictly observed.
When changing the oil in the HR16DE engine, use only original filters or high-quality analogues, since a low-quality filter may not retain dirt, which will lead to rapid engine wear.
Features of service and work schedule
Engine Maintenance Nissan Almera G15 does not require specific knowledge, but implies strict adherence to the regulations. The main task of the owner is to timely change the oil and oil filter. The manufacturer recommends changing the oil every 15,000 kilometers, but for Russian conditions it is better to reduce this interval to 10,000 kilometers.
An important aspect is to use the correct type of oil. Synthetic oils with a viscosity of 5W-30 or 5W-40 that meet the standards are suitable for this engine API SN or ACEA A3/B4. The use of semi-synthetics is only permissible at very high mileage if there is oil consumption.

It is also necessary to monitor the condition of the attachment drive belt and tension rollers. Their wear can lead to breakage and stoppage of the generator or pump, which can lead to engine overheating. It is recommended to inspect the belt at every oil change.
Fuel consumption and efficiency
One of the main advantages of the 1.6 engine is its moderate fuel consumption. In the urban cycle Nissan Almera with a manual transmission consumes an average of 8-9 liters per 100 kilometers. When using a CVT, consumption may be slightly higher due to the nature of the transmission.
On the highway at a speed of 90-100 km/h, fuel consumption drops to 5.5-6.5 liters. This makes the car an economical choice for long trips. However, an aggressive driving style and frequent acceleration can increase consumption to 10-11 liters in the city.
- 📉 Urban cycle: 8.5–9.5 liters per 100 km.
- 📉 Country cycle: 5.5–6.5 liters per 100 km.
- 📉 Mixed cycle: 7.0–7.5 liters per 100 km.
The engine control system is quite adaptive and adapts to driving style. If you are driving calmly, the on-board computer will show the minimum consumption values. But as soon as you start accelerating dynamically, the number on the display will quickly creep up.
To achieve minimum fuel consumption, it is recommended to maintain a stable speed on the highway and avoid sudden acceleration in the city, since the 1.6 engine is sensitive to loads.
Comparison with analogues and competitors
In the budget sedan market Nissan Almera has serious competitors such as Renault Logan and Solaris. The HR16DE engine outperforms many analogues in terms of environmental friendliness and smooth operation, but is inferior to some competitors in maximum power.
The table below provides a comparison of the main characteristics of the 1.6 engine Nissan with popular competitors' engines:
| Engine model | Power (hp) | Torque (Nm) | Timing drive type | Valve adjustment |
|---|---|---|---|---|
| HR16DE (Nissan) | 102 | 145 | Chain | Washers |
| H4M (Renault) | 102 | 145 | Chain | Hydraulic compensators |
| 1.6 MPI (Hyundai/Kia) | 123 | 151 | Belt | Hydraulic compensators |
| 1.6 MPI (VW) | 110 | 155 | Belt | Hydraulic compensators |
As can be seen from the data, the motor Nissan It has a chain drive, which is an advantage compared to belt-driven analogues, but the lack of hydraulic compensators adds hassle to maintenance. However, the reliability of the chain and simplicity of design often outweigh this disadvantage.
Why are there no hydraulic compensators?
The absence of hydraulic compensators in the HR16DE design is due to simplified design and reduced production costs. This allows the engine to be more maintainable and less sensitive to oil quality, but requires periodic manual adjustment of the clearances.
Tips for extending service life
In order for the engine to last as long as possible, it is necessary not only to comply with the maintenance regulations, but also to monitor the general condition of the car. It is important to change the air filter on time, as a clogged filter restricts air flow and increases fuel consumption. You should also avoid driving short distances when the engine does not have time to warm up to operating temperature.
Particular attention should be paid to the cooling system. Overheating the engine, even for a short time, can lead to deformation of the cylinder head and costly repairs. Always check the antifreeze level and the condition of the radiator.
- ❄️ Use high-quality antifreeze and change it every 4 years.
- ❄️ Avoid overheating the engine in traffic jams.
- ❄️ Warm up the engine before driving, especially in winter.
⚠️ Attention: Never open the coolant expansion tank cap on a hot engine! This may cause burns due to the release of hot steam and pressurized liquid.

What is the optimal oil change interval for the HR16DE?
Despite the fact that the manufacturer recommends changing the oil every 15,000 km, real operating conditions in Russia (dust, traffic jams, fuel quality) dictate a shorter interval. Replacement every 10,000 km or once a year is considered optimal if the mileage is less.
Do I need to adjust the valves on a 1.6 engine?
Yes, valve adjustment is required, since this engine does not have hydraulic lifters. The recommended inspection interval is every 60,000 km. If you hear noise when the engine is running, you should have it checked immediately.
Is it possible to fill in AI-92 gasoline instead of AI-95?
The HR16DE engine is officially certified for fuel with an octane number of 95. The use of AI-92 is acceptable, but can lead to detonation and a decrease in engine life, especially during active driving. It is better to fill in AI-95.
How often should the timing chain be replaced?
Officially, the life of the chain is not limited, but in practice it is recommended to check it after 150,000 km. If the chain begins to make noise or stretch, it must be replaced along with the tensioner and dampers.
